Output fd3040bf989784930011b150d951a012e59415aaaf419f6d5a112a66af61d206:0

value
593513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f69fe4cadbd3bce4f7805cb49f7a0a6de0dcaff OP_EQUAL
address
3K97xjMBXufFiZgkQb2jWcH1DHipvapdaf
transaction
fd3040bf989784930011b150d951a012e59415aaaf419f6d5a112a66af61d206
spent
true